WebAt a four-way stop, you should yield to the driver who got to the intersection first. If you reach the intersection and come to a stop at the exact same time, yield to the driver on the right. If another driver isn't sure who got there first or simply isn't aware of the right-of-way rules for four-way stops, they might wave you on.
